Output 61f3e538ae7c52fce62a1ed5a5afdc0756a93e5d0c46ce07ccb9f2105854e134:1

value
23852096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de11e714cce121d374ecdafc484b339bf0ff6ff9 OP_EQUAL
address
3MwDP2dAoF3XJoHPjnrchSANwkfa7BKQq6
transaction
61f3e538ae7c52fce62a1ed5a5afdc0756a93e5d0c46ce07ccb9f2105854e134
spent
true